🙂Monthly costs for one person with rent: $1,014 in Vanderbijlpark versus $1,484 in Mexico City.
🙂Estimated couple costs with rent: $1,571 in Vanderbijlpark versus $2,381 in Mexico City.
🙂Monthly costs for a family of three with rent: $2,128 in Vanderbijlpark versus $3,278 in Mexico City.
🙂Living in Vanderbijlpark costs roughly 32% less than in Mexico City, driven mainly by Groceries & Markets.
📊The two cities straddle the global median: Vanderbijlpark is 24% below, Mexico City is 11% above.

🏠A one-bedroom apartment in the center runs $337 in Vanderbijlpark and $1,000 in Mexico City. Housing cost is often the main lever when comparing two cities.
💰Vanderbijlpark pays 70% more on average while also being the cheaper of the two. The combined effect is a noticeably stronger local purchasing power.
🛒Dining out: $33.00 in Vanderbijlpark vs $53.0 in Mexico City for a mid-range dinner for two. Groceries echo the gap at $178 vs $286 per month, with Vanderbijlpark cheaper across the board.
